Experience Overview
The Murder Mystery Detective Experience takes participants on an immersive, self-guided adventure through the outskirts of Sierra Vista, Arizona.
Operated by Hearo, this private tour allows only your group to participate. Using a mobile app, you’ll navigate a driving game map, receiving turn-by-turn directions and access to a live GPS map.
The built-in scoring system tracks your progress, and customer service is available if needed. Participants must bring a charged smartphone and wear headphones or earbuds.
Priced from $14.99, this experience is open from October 20, 2022, to November 6, 2025, with operating hours from 12:00 AM to 11:30 PM daily.
